What do you say on National Boss Day to show appreciation?
Here are some suggestions for what to say on Boss Appreciation Day:
1. Express gratitude: “Thank you for your leadership and support throughout the year.”
2. Acknowledge their efforts: “I appreciate all the hard work you put in to make our team successful.”
3. Highlight specific qualities: “Your innovative thinking and problem-solving skills inspire us all.”
4. Recognize their impact: “Your guidance has helped me grow professionally, and I’m grateful for that.”
5. Show appreciation for their management style: “I appreciate how you always listen to our ideas and value our input.”
6. Mention their positive influence: “Your positive attitude creates a great work environment for everyone.”
7. Thank them for opportunities: “Thank you for the opportunities you’ve given me to learn and advance in my career.”
8. Acknowledge their dedication: “Your dedication to our team and the company is truly admirable.”
9. Express respect: “I have great respect for your expertise and decision-making skills.”
10. Keep it simple: “Happy Boss Appreciation Day! Thank you for being a great leader.”
Remember to be sincere and specific in your message. You can deliver these sentiments in person, through a card, or via email, depending on your workplace culture and relationship with your boss.

Frequently Asked Questions About National Boss Day
Boss Appreciation Day is traditionally observed on October 16 each year. It falls during Boss Appreciation Week, which typically occurs in the middle of October. This special day provides an opportunity for employees to recognize and thank their leaders for their guidance, support, and leadership throughout the year.
